Indian stranded in Ukraine are advised to leave by any means possible: Indian Embassy
All Indian nationals stranded in Ukraine are advised to leave by any means possible advises Embassy of India in Ukraine
On Tuesday, the Indian embassy in Kiev published a statement urging “all stranded Indian nationals” to use the “humanitarian corridor for evacuation.”

Special planes have returned around 18,000 Indian people back to India from Ukraine’s neighbouring nations, the Centre announced on Tuesday. Special civilian planes from Suceava brought back 410 Indians, according to a statement from the ministry of civil aviation.
“We are pleased to report that we have successfully relocated all Indian students from Sumy. They are currently on their way to Poltava, where they will board trains bound for western Ukraine “Arindam Bagchi, a spokesperson for the Ministry of External Affairs, stated on Tuesday.
